The 2020-2021 Reflections theme is I MATTER BECAUSE
Reflections is a National PTA sponsored arts recognition program that encourages artistic expression. The Reflections theme for 2020-2021 is "I Matter Because". Use your imagination to create a film, song, artwork, photograph, poem, short story or dance routine. You may enter as many times as you like in as many categories as you like. Each entry must be accompanied by an official entry form. Be sure to reflect the theme in your work.
There also is a special artist division option for students with disabilities to ensure that all students have the opportunity to participate in the program.
